SubjectRe: [PATCH v2] fbdev: Use helper to get fb_info in all file operations
On Tue, May 03, 2022 at 10:19:34PM +0200, Javier Martinez Canillas wrote:
> A reference to the framebuffer device struct fb_info is stored in the file
> private data, but this reference could no longer be valid and must not be
> accessed directly. Instead, the file_fb_info() accessor function must be
> used since it does sanity checking to make sure that the fb_info is valid.
>
> This can happen for example if the registered framebuffer device is for a
> driver that just uses a framebuffer provided by the system firmware. In
> that case, the fbdev core would unregister the framebuffer device when a
> real video driver is probed and ask to remove conflicting framebuffers.
>
> Most fbdev file operations already use the helper to get the fb_info but
> get_fb_unmapped_area() and fb_deferred_io_fsync() don't. Fix those two.
>
> Since fb_deferred_io_fsync() is not in fbmem.o, the helper has to be
> exported. Rename it and add a fb_ prefix to denote that is public now.

Note that fb_file_info is hilariously racy since there's nothing
preventing a concurrenct framebuffer_unregister. Or at least I'm not
seeing anything. See cf4a3ae4ef33 ("fbdev: lock_fb_info cannot fail") for
context, maybe reference that commit here in your patch.

Either way this doesn't really make anything worse, so
Acked-by: Daniel Vetter <daniel.vetter@ffwll.ch>
